1. The graph above represents the nuclear decay of a radioactive element, measured using a radiation-detecting device. What is the half-life, in days, of this hypothetical element? 2. If the half-life of a given substance is 65 days, how long will it take for a 100-gram sample of the substance to decay until there is only 25 grams of the radioactive material remaining?
3. If a sample of radioactive isotopes takes 60 minutes to decay from 200 grams to 50 grams, what is the half-life of the isotope? Hint: First, determine how many times the sample has lost half of its mass, which tells you how many half-life cycles have occurred.
4. If a 500.0 g sample of technetium-99 decays to 62.5 g of technetium-99 remaining in 639,000 years, what is the half-life of technetium-99?
